
The Very Group, owner of digital brands Very and Littlewoods, has signed a new partnership with NotifyNOW to provide a streamlined service for grieving customers.
By using NotifyNOW’s digital platform, those dealing with the administration for someone who has died can inform companies, now including Very and Littlewoods, of the death.
Jacqui Sherrington, Financial Services Manager at The Very Group says: “We know that the death of a loved one can be a really emotional and difficult time for families, and the administration associated with a bereavement can often cause additional stress.
“Our aim is that through our partnership with NotifyNOW, we’ll be able to help make things a little easier for families.”
Nick Cherry, Divisional CEO at Philips & Cohen Associates, which operates NotifyNOW, commented: “By allowing The Very Group’s customers to use NotifyNOW, they are able to inform a range of financial institutions and other companies by uploading the necessary documents and notifying all service providers with one click of the keyboard.”
When someone contacts The Very Group to report the death of a customer, they will be offered access to NotifyNOW via a link on the website. They will then be able to upload the deceased customer’s details.
NotifyNOW is able to inform over 2,000 organisations, including financial institutions, utility companies, service providers and mobile phone companies at one time, saving grieving families from having to make many separate calls and repeat information to each separate company.
